Lemon Basil Ice Cream
A smooth and refreshing lemon basil ice cream with a bright citrus flavor and a gentle herbal note. The basil is infused into the cream, giving the recipe a clean, fragrant finish without overpowering the lemon.

Prepare the base
-
Pour the cream into a small saucepan and warm over low heat. As soon as it begins to steam, remove from the heat. Add the basil leaves, cover and leave to infuse for 15 minutes.
-
Meanwhile, finely zest one lemon. Then squeeze all the lemons to obtain about 200 ml of juice.
-
Mix the lemon juice with the sugar until fully dissolved.
-
Strain the basil leaves from the infused cream.
-
Mix the cream with the whole milk, lemon syrup, and zest.
Freeze and spin
-
Pour the mixture into a Ninja CREAMi pint, without exceeding the MAX FILL line.
-
Close with the storage lid and freeze flat for 24 hours.
-
Once fully frozen, run the ICE CREAM program.
-
If the texture is powdery or crumbly after the first cycle, run RE-SPIN.

Serve
Serve immediately, while the ice cream is still nice and creamy.
Storing leftovers
Flatten any remaining ice cream to level the surface before returning the pint to the freezer. This will make the next spin easier and reduce unnecessary strain on the machine. Learn more about after-serving habits.
Tips
- For a milder lemon flavor, slightly increase the quantity of sugar.
